ICM EM 1624 is a 22% microemulsion designed for water beading and water sheeting automotive applications. This unique microemulsion contains a blend of siloxane polymers and speciality additives. This product provides a durable hydrophobic crosslinked film, enchanced dewater and sheeting effects, high solids content, and is highly dilution stable for car wash and drying applications.
- Use and Cure Information
This microemulsion can be used directly or diluted in water while maintaining pH less than 6, with any common acid, for optimal stability and effectiveness.
- Throughly clean automotive surfaces before use.
- Apply using a foam generating lance or spray bottle.
- For maximum effectiveness alow to dwell for 1-2 minutes.
- Rinse vigorously to activate.
- Repeat applications for increased durability and effectivness.
- Dosage Information
- Dosage - 1: Drying/car wash applications diluted product up to 3000:1
- Dosage - 2: Windshield up to 6% for hand wipes
- Dosage - 3: Total Body Protectant up to 1000:1
